Office Layout Planning – RentSale RealEstate Analysis of Workspace Organization and Its Impact on Productivity

The modern office is no longer simply a place where employees complete daily tasks. Today, the workspace itself has become a tool capable of influencing concentration, collaboration, and overall business performance. Architect Raúl Llorente notes that the quality of an office environment is determined not only by interior aesthetics or the number of workstations, but primarily by how effectively the space supports different working scenarios. At RentSale RealEstate, we see this as one of the most important factors in evaluating commercial real estate, because a well-designed layout can directly influence business efficiency and the long-term attractiveness of a property.

One of the most significant trends in recent years has been the evolution of workplace organization. While companies once focused on maximizing the use of every square meter, the emphasis has shifted toward creating higher-quality environments that support employee well-being and performance. Increasing attention is now being given to balancing collaboration with opportunities for focused individual work. As a result, contemporary offices often include a variety of functional zones, each serving a distinct purpose within the broader structure of the workplace.

The logic of movement within an office has also become increasingly important. A workspace should encourage interaction while avoiding a sense of congestion or disorder. Thoughtful placement of meeting rooms, workstations, relaxation areas, and support facilities can significantly improve the comfort and efficiency of daily operations. Natural light plays a crucial role as well. Research and practical observations consistently demonstrate that access to daylight positively affects concentration, energy levels, and overall workplace satisfaction. For this reason, many modern office developments are designed around the principle of maximizing natural illumination. We note that properties with strong access to daylight are often perceived as more comfortable and enjoy a competitive advantage within the commercial real estate market.

Interestingly, productivity is not determined solely by the size of an office. In many cases, compact spaces with intelligent layouts perform far better than larger premises with poorly organized structures. The positioning of workstations, the visual logic of the interior, and the ability to adapt the space to changing business needs often prove more important than the total number of square meters. This is why, at RentSale RealEstate, we believe that the quality of a layout frequently has a greater impact than the scale of the property itself.

Acoustic comfort is another factor that deserves particular attention. In open-plan offices, excessive noise can significantly reduce concentration and make it more difficult to complete tasks requiring focus. Modern planning strategies increasingly incorporate areas with varying levels of activity, allowing businesses to maintain a balance between communication and individual productivity. This approach helps create a more effective working environment while increasing the appeal of the office to potential tenants.

We also emphasize that contemporary office spaces should possess a high degree of flexibility. Businesses evolve, teams expand, and work processes continuously change. The ability to adapt a layout without requiring extensive reconstruction has become a major advantage in commercial real estate. This capacity for transformation helps a property remain relevant and competitive over an extended period of time.
